In the data center industry, Valve Regulated Lead-Acid (VRLA) batteries, also known as lead-acid batteries, are the preferred choice for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) systems due to their ability to provide backup power during power outages. However, the maintenance of these batteries is a significant challenge for data center operators, as they require frequent monitoring and replacement every three to five years. To address this issue, some companies offer flywheel-based UPS systems as an alternative to lead-acid batteries. While flywheels provide an efficient and eco-friendly energy storage solution, they currently offer a shorter backup time compared to lead-acid batteries. Therefore, there is a growing demand for advancements in flywheel technology to extend their backup time and compete effectively with lead-acid batteries in the data center market.
